When comparing the MediaTek Dimensity 1050 vs MediaTek Dimensity 8000 Max, it becomes clear that both chipsets cater to different segments of the smartphone market, each with its strengths. The Dimensity 1050, launched in May 2022, is tailored for mid-range devices, offering a balanced mix of performance and efficiency. It's particularly well-suited for users looking for
MediaTek processor phones that provide smooth multitasking and decent gaming capabilities without compromising battery life. On the other hand, the Dimensity 8000 Max, released earlier in March 2022, targets high-end devices with its superior performance in gaming, higher clock speeds, and advanced multimedia capabilities. This makes it ideal for power users who demand top-tier performance and are often engaged in heavy tasks like gaming or video editing on their smartphones.
Both chipsets support 5G connectivity, making them future-proof in the fast-evolving mobile landscape. The Dimensity 1050, while more power-efficient, doesn't quite match the raw power of the MediaTek Dimensity 8000 Max, especially in GPU-intensive tasks. However, it still delivers commendable performance for mid-range
5G mobile phones, offering users the ability to experience next-generation connectivity at a more accessible price point. Whether you're looking for a balanced device with reliable performance or a powerhouse capable of handling the most demanding mobile applications, these two MediaTek chipsets offer solutions tailored to different needs, ensuring a versatile and robust smartphone experience.

CPU
The CPU of both chipsets showcases the robust architecture and core configuration designed for varying needs. The Dimensity 1050 uses an efficient architecture focused on power saving while maintaining performance, whereas the Dimensity 8000 Max is built for more power-hungry applications, offering higher clock speeds and more cores for superior multitasking and gaming performance.
Specifications | MediaTek Dimensity 1050 | MediaTek Dimensity 8000 Max |
Architecture | 64-bit | 64-bit |
Cores | 8 (2x Cortex-A78 & 6x Cortex-A55) | 8 (4x Cortex-A78 & 4x Cortex-A55) |
Frequency | 2.5 GHz | 2.75 GHz |
Instruction set | ARMv8.2-A | ARMv8.2-A |
Process | 6nm | 5nm |
Manufacturing | TSMC | TSMC |
Graphics
Graphics performance is a critical aspect of any mobile chipset, particularly for gaming and multimedia tasks. The Dimensity 1050 and 8000 Max both feature powerful GPUs, with the latter offering higher frequencies and additional shaders, which translates into better rendering performance, especially in graphic-intensive applications like gaming and video playback.
Specifications | MediaTek Dimensity 1050 | MediaTek Dimensity 8000 Max |
SoC | MediaTek | MediaTek |
GPU name | Mali-G610 MC3 | Mali-G510 MC6 |
Architecture | Valhall | Valhall |
GPU frequency | 950 MHz | 950 MHz |
Execution units | 3 | 6 |
Shading units | 192 | 384 |
Total shaders | 768 | 1536 |
FLOPS | 2.5 TFLOPS | 3.8 TFLOPS |
Vulkan version | 1.1 | 1.1 |
OpenCL version | 2.0 | 2.0 |
DirectX version | 12.1 | 12.1 |
Memory
Memory specifications determine the efficiency of data handling and multitasking capabilities. Both chipsets support LPDDR5 memory, which is essential for faster data transfer and lower power consumption. The Dimensity 8000 Max, however, supports a higher memory frequency and bandwidth, making it better suited for demanding applications and high-performance devices.
Specifications | MediaTek Dimensity 1050 | MediaTek Dimensity 8000 Max |
Memory type | LPDDR5 | LPDDR5 |
Memory frequency | 3200 MHz | 3750 MHz |
Bus | 4x 16-bit channels | 4x 16-bit channels |
Max bandwidth | 25.6 GB/s | 29.8 GB/s |
Max size | 16 GB | 16GB |
Multimedia (ISP)
Multimedia capabilities, including image processing and video handling, are critical for the modern smartphone experience. The Dimensity 1050 offers robust support for high-resolution displays and cameras, while the Dimensity 8000 Max takes it a step further with higher camera resolutions and advanced video codec support, making it ideal for content creators and power users.
Specifications | MediaTek Dimensity 1050 | MediaTek Dimensity 8000 Max |
Storage type | UFS 3.1 | UFS 3.1 |
Max display resolution | 2520 x 1080 pixels | 3200 x 1440 pixels |
Max camera resolution | 108 MP | 200 MP |
Video capture | 4K at 30fps | 4K at 60fps |
Video playback | 4K | 4K |
Video codecs | H.264, H.265, VP9 | H.264, H.265, VP9, AV1 |
Audio codecs | AAC, LDAC, AptX | AAC, LDAC, AptX, FLAC |
Connectivity and network
Connectivity options are essential for both performance and user experience. The Dimensity 1050 and 8000 Max support comprehensive connectivity options, including 5G, Wi-Fi 6, and the latest Bluetooth versions. The 8000 Max, with its higher download and upload speeds, offers faster connectivity, making it a better choice for those needing superior network performance.
Specifications | MediaTek Dimensity 1050 | MediaTek Dimensity 8000 Max |
Modem | Integrated 5G modem | Integrated 5G modem |
4G support | Yes | Yes |
5G support | Yes | Yes |
Download speed | Up to 4.7 Gbps | Up to 7 Gbps |
Upload speed | Up to 2.5 Gbps | Up to 3 Gbps |
Wi-Fi | 6E | 6E |
Bluetooth | 5.2 | 5.2 |
Navigation | GPS, Glonass, Beidou, Galileo | GPS, Glonass, Beidou, Galileo |
